Are Privacy Coins Really Anonymous and Untraceable?
Privacy coins refer to cryptocurrencies that utilize advanced cryptographic techniques to enhance user privacy and anonymity. Unlike Bitcoin and other transparent blockchains where all transactions are publicly visible, privacy coins obscure transaction details and account balances to provide users with financial privacy. But are privacy coins truly anonymous and untraceable? Let's take a deeper look.
An Overview of Privacy Coins
Some of the major privacy coins currently in the market include:
- Monero (XMR): Launched in 2014, Monero utilizes ring signatures, stealth addresses, and ring confidential transactions (RingCT) to hide sender, receiver, and transaction amount details. It is widely considered as one of the most private and anonymous cryptocurrencies.
- Zcash (ZEC): Zcash launched in 2016 and uses zk-SNARK proofs to enable private transactions. While the Zcash blockchain is transparent like Bitcoin, the privacy feature allows users to keep transaction details private.
- Dash: Dash employs a protocol called PrivateSend to mix user funds with masternodes, making transactions untraceable. It also offers instant transactions.
- Verge (XVG): Verge relies on Tor and I2P networks to obfuscate IP addresses of users transacting on its blockchain. It also supports stealth addressing.
- Grin: Grin utilizes MimbleWimble protocol that strips off transaction data like sender, receiver, and amount before broadcasting to the network. It relies on cryptographic keys for privacy.
- Beam: Another MimbleWimble implementation similar to Grin, Beam employs zero-knowledge proofs called Lelantus to enhance anonymity.
- Horizen (ZEN): Horizen offers end-to-end encryption between nodes and enables anonymous transactions using zk-SNARKs. It also has secure messaging features.
There are many more like Pirate Chain (ARRR), Navcoin (NAVC0), Ghost (GHOST), Particl (PART), and Secret (SCRT) that provide varying degrees of privacy.
Privacy Technologies Used by Anonymous Cryptocurrencies
To achieve transaction anonymity and privacy, cryptocurrencies employ a combination of advanced cryptographic techniques:
Ring Signatures
Ring signatures allow a user to digitally sign a transaction on behalf of a group without revealing which specific member signed it. This provides signer ambiguity as the actual sender gets lost among possible signers. Monero popularized this technique in cryptocurrencies.
Stealth Addresses
Stealth addresses or one-time addresses are a privacy feature where a unique random address is generated for every transaction. This makes it difficult to link addresses back to users. Both the sender and receiver create stealth addresses using each other's public keys.
Ring Confidential Transactions (RingCT)
RingCT hides the amount transferred in a transaction. A RingCT transaction groups the true transfer amount with multiple fake outputs, obscuring the actual amount. This technique is used by Monero to hide transaction amounts.
Zero-Knowledge Proofs
Zk-SNARKs and zk-STARKs are complex cryptographic proofs that enable two parties to verify information without knowing or revealing the actual information. Zcash uses zk-SNARKs to validate transactions without exposing details.
Dandelion Protocol
The dandelion protocol delays the broadcasting of transactions across the entire network by passing it through random nodes first. This prevents network eavesdropping and improves privacy. Grin uses this protocol.
MimbleWimble
MimbleWimble is a privacy protocol that bundles transactions and cryptographically scrambles them before broadcasting to the network. Grin and Beam use MimbleWimble to enhance privacy.
Mixing Protocols
Some privacy coins use built-in mixing services to obscure transaction trails. Dash uses PrivateSend while Horizen offers zk-SNARK powered shielded transactions. Tornado Cash on Ethereum also enables private ETH transactions using zk-SNARKs.
Are Privacy Coins Truly Anonymous?
While privacy coins utilize advanced cryptography and protocols to enhance anonymity, most experts agree that privacy coins may not be as private as they claim. Here are some reasons why they can still be traced:
- Blockchain Analytics: While details like sender or amount are hidden, the flow of funds can still be analyzed using network analysis, heuristics, and timing correlation. Firms like Chainalysis are able to trace Monero transactions.
- Transaction Patterns: Habits like using same anonymity set, correlations with transparent chains, reusing addresses etc. can reveal user patterns and destroy anonymity.
- Implementation Issues: Bugs and transparent code repositories (like in ZEC) can sometimes reveal vulnerabilities that undermine privacy goals. Flaws have been found in Monero and Zcash.
- Network Monitoring: Network traffic analysis and monitoring IP addresses of node operators can reveal clues about activities. Dandelion protocol aims to prevent this but is not bulletproof.
- Regulation & Compliance: KYC regulations make it difficult to use privacy coins through centralized exchanges. Pressure from authorities also leads to voluntary disclosure of wallet addresses.
- Custodial Services: Use of custodial wallets and exchanges again requires submitting KYC documents to onboard. This leaves audit trail with third-parties.
- Optional Privacy: In some implementations like Zcash, privacy features are optional. Public transparent transactions weaken overall anonymity of the network.
However, privacy coins are more private than transparent blockchains, and provide reasonable anonymity if used with care. Let's go over some best practices to maximize privacy with these cryptocurrencies.
How to Use Privacy Coins Privately
Here are some tips to enhance anonymity while using privacy-focused cryptocurrencies:
- Use non-custodial wallets and decentralized exchanges (DEXs) to avoid KYC procedures. This also reduces audit trail with third parties.
- Avoid reusing addresses and use each address only once when initiating transactions. This prevents linking back addresses to common users.
- Use VPN, Tor or I2P networks to mask IP addresses and obfuscate network activity tracking.
- Employ privacy protocols like coin shuffling, mixing or anonymous transactions wherever available.
- Never publicly reveal any personal wallet addresses or transaction hashes that can serve as identifier.
- Avoid correlating transactions across transparent and private blockchains as it weakens anonymity.
- Use stablecoins or other intermediary coins when transferring to transparent chains like Bitcoin.
- Adopt common sense opsec to avoid falling for social engineering attacks that deanonymize users.
- Run own nodes and avoid relying entirely on centralized servers for better privacy.
- Use privacy-focused computing tools like Tails OS, encrypted email, anonymous browsers etc. to enhance overall privacy.
- Spread transactions over multiple unrelated addresses to prevent address-based tracking of activities.
- Keep majority of holdings in high anonymity sets to take advantage of "hiding in the crowd" effect.
With widespread blockchain tracking and analytics, attaining perfect anonymity is extremely difficult. But following best practices allows maximizing privacy by making tracing expensive for trackers.
The Importance of Privacy
Financial privacy is not just desired by cybercriminals and money launderers. Law-abiding citizens also value privacy for various legitimate reasons:
- Prevent profiling and discrimination: Transaction data can reveal personal details enabling discrimination based on purchasing patterns, wealth, income, health conditions etc.
- Avoid targeting and exploitation: Visible wealth makes people targets for kidnapping, extortion, hacks and theft. Criminals also exploit transaction data for fraud.
- Stop overreach & abuse of power: Financial privacy protects from authoritarian policies and oppression. It acts as a check against mass surveillance & overreach.
- Personal autonomy: Privacy enables personal freedom to be oneself without judgement. It allows economic and financial freedom without externalities of public transparency.
- Fundamental human right: Privacy is considered a fundamental human right that enables personal development and freedom from interference and judgement. It is essential for individual liberty.
Most people value some degree of privacy in finance. Even law-abiding users have reasonable needs for financial privacy from prying eyes. Privacy coins fill this gap in the cryptocurrency realm.
Risks of Using Privacy Coins
However, authorities often associate privacy coins with illegal activities because enhanced anonymity makes policing difficult. Some of the common concerns include:
- Money laundering & terrorism financing: Without network surveillance, privacy coins can be used to hide flows of tainted money or funds that finance illegal activities.
- Tax evasion: Masking transaction details can make it difficult for governments to identify and prosecute tax fraud and evasion.
- Circumventing controls: Privacy coins allow bypassing capital controls and restrictions placed on fiat currencies and traditional finance.
- Criminal adoption: Truly private transactions obstruct law enforcement investigations and enable ransomware payments etc. This drives adoption among bad actors.
- Compliance challenges: Anonymity makes it difficult for exchanges and merchants to comply with KYC/AML regulations when supporting privacy coins.
- Accountability issues: Total anonymity eliminates accountability which is seen as problematic by authorities when disputes arise or laws are broken.
While critics rightly point these out as risks, privacy coins proponents argue that these issues exist even without privacy coins. Cash is anonymous but widely used legally. Privacy itself should not be criminalized just because some abuse it.
Like many technologies, crypto privacy coins are tools that are agnostic of how they are used. Their value depends on who uses them and for what purpose. But the importance of basic financial privacy and anonymity remains valid in a free and democratic society for most people.
The Regulatory Stance on Privacy Coins
Due to the tension between anonymity and law enforcement objectives, privacy coins have faced regulatory backlash in some jurisdictions.
- Japan & Korea: Best known for their strict stances, Japan and South Korea have effectively banned privacy coins by requiring exchanges to delist them.
- US: While not banned in the US, authorities view anonymous coins unfavorably. Calls for banning mixer services have grown louder in the US government.
- UK, Canada & Netherlands: Regulators in these countries discourage use of privacy coins. UK's FCA called for mandatory KYC for sending and receiving crypto wallets.
- India: India effectively banned all cryptocurrencies, which includes privacy coins. Crypto ownership itself is banned let alone use of mixing services.
- EU: The EU's latest crypto regulations PAYTP require exchanges to collect details on coin withdrawals. This reduces anonymity for privacy coin users in Europe.
- Global: FATF's travel rule also diminishes anonymity by requiring exchanges to collect sender and receiver details for transfers above a threshold.
On the other hand, some nations recognize the value of financial privacy. Switzerland, Slovenia, the Bahamas, and a few other countries are relatively more open to privacy coins. Overall though, regulatory attitudes lean negative currently impacting adoption.
The Future of Privacy Coins
Privacy coins aim to fill an important gap in the cryptocurrency ecosystem. While adoption has seen ups and downs, user demand for anonymity remains robust in the face of transparent blockchains. Some probable privacy coin trends going forward:
- Continued innovation to enhance anonymity using cryptographic advances like zero-knowledge proofs.
- Adoption growing in jurisdictions with favorable regulations. For others, use through decentralized channels.
- Diversification into privacy-preserving sidechains, mixer services, and anonymous DEX platforms.
- Shift in sentiment if mass adoption makes governments concede some level of anonymity is reasonable.
- Potential for rally upon favorable regulations, but also susceptibility to government bans and clampdowns.
- Future adoption depending on finding the right balance between transparency for compliance, and privacy for allowing innovation.
- Scope for use cases like anonymous authentication, messaging, and private decentralized finance (DeFi).
- Applications like anonymous NFTs using privacy coin and mixer integrations.
Privacy is deeply ingrained in human nature. Demand for financial anonymity is unlikely to disappear regardless of regulatory attitudes. In some form or other, privacy preserving cryptocurrencies will likely continue serving this need in the decentralized future.
Financial privacy is a valid need for legitimate reasons even if some misuse it for nefarious means. Regulatory attitudes have been predominantly negative so far hampering privacy coin adoption. But given the demand for anonymity, privacy-focused cryptocurrencies will likely continue serving an important role in protecting user privacy while complying within reasonable legal bounds.